46. Temperature Sensor (TEMPSA)
46.1 Overview
This MCU includes a temperature sensor. The temperature sensor outputs a voltage which varies with the temperature.
The user can obtain the temperature surrounding the MCU using the 12-bit A/D converter to convert the voltage output
from the temperature sensor into a digital value.
Table 46.1 lists the specifications of the temperature sensor. Figure 46.1 shows a overall block diagram of the
temperature sensor system.
